#CCD06E Color Information

#CCD06E is a light color. The closest websafe version is #CCD06E. A complement of this color would be #706DD0, perceived brightness is 0.77, and the grayscale version is #9F9F9F.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 62°,a saturation of 51%, and a lightness of 62%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 62°, a saturation of 47%, and a value of 82%.

In a RGB color space, #CCD06E is composed of 80% red, 82% green and 43%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2% cyan, 0% magenta, 47% yellow and 18%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 59.60, x: 0.4048, and y: 0.4565.
